A Look at the Mechanics Behind Aviator’s Design
Aviator’s interface benefits from the simplicity of its core mechanic. At its heart, the game is about timing and risk assessment: a plane takes off and climbs steadily, with players deciding when to cash out before it flies away. This straightforward concept is reflected in the interface where the main focus remains on the dynamic multiplier and cash-out button.
Developed by Spribe, a company known for integrating innovative approaches into online gambling, the game leverages modern web technologies to ensure quick loading times and responsive controls. The interface also supports multiple currencies and payment methods popular in various regions, including digital wallets and traditional card payments, making it accessible to a broad audience.

The Role of Transparency and Fair Play in Aviator
Games like Aviator need to establish trust with players, and this one does so partly through transparent algorithms. Spribe incorporates cryptographic fairness mechanisms that allow players to verify game results independently. This approach is becoming more common in the industry and helps address concerns around randomness and integrity.
The return-to-player (RTP) rate is another important factor. While exact figures for Aviator may vary slightly depending on the platform, it generally offers an RTP around the mid-90% range, a respectable figure compared to many other online games. Such transparency is key for players who want a clear picture of the odds they’re facing.
